Foreign Conflict

The war in Afghanistan is the longest war in the history of the United States. While Paul was encouraged that President Obama lived up to his promise to bring our troops home from Iraq, he continues to advocate for bringing the war in Afghanistan to a responsible end at the quickest possible pace. After years of a predominately “go it alone” attitude, Paul is heartened to observe a shift in America’s cooperation and relationship with our allies in the global community.

  • Tonko Urges Speaker to Cancel Recess, Cites Large To-Do List for House

    WASHINGTON – Congressman Paul Tonko (D-NY) joined 42 of his colleagues this week in asking Speaker John Boehner (R-OH) to cancel recess, citing an extensive list of tasks left untouched by the House Majority. The U.S. House of Representatives stood in recess for 38 days from August 1 to September 8 and, after only eight days of work, has recessed again until November 12.
